1. Get Moving: The Joys of an Active Lifestyle

Physical activity can give us so many benefits for our life and health, and I think that it’s one of those activities that we too often underestimate. Getting regular exercise can definitely be daunting, but remember that the rewards are worth it, and that it’s best to start small and build upon it on your own terms. Here are some of the ways that physical activity can bring us all joy:

  • Boost in mood: Exercise releases endorphins, which are hormones associated with happiness and good wellbeing.
  • Lower stress levels: Doing exercises like yoga and pilates that are meant to be meditative and calming can keep stress levels under control.
  • More time in nature: Outdoor activities like hiking and rock-climbing give you even more of the benefits of natural beauty.

There are plenty of fun and varied ways to get moving and get involved in physical activities. You don’t have to be a super-athlete to enjoy the health and joy benefits that come from getting out and being active. Any activity that helps you move your muscles, breathe more deeply, and get your heart rate up a little bit can do wonders for your health and quality of life.

3. Unlock the Benefits of Physical Fitness

Getting regular physical activity is one of the best ways to improve overall mental and physical wellbeing. Adopting a fitness routine can help unlock a wealth of health benefits, including:

  • Boosted Immunity
  • Enhanced Mood
  • Improved Concentration and Cognitive Function
  • Decreased Risk of Disease
  • Stronger Muscles and Skeletal System

To make the most of a physical fitness regimen, it is important to be mindful of the type of routine. Practicing varied movements and activities that target both the upper and lower body is key. These can include brisk walking, jogging, swimming, and weightlifting. Moving different muscles each session helps to ensure strength gains, loss of fat, and avoids injuries.

4. Achieving Wellness and Happiness through Staying Fit

Staying fit and healthy is one of the key components of living a happy life. To achieve wellness and happiness, here are some tips for staying fit:

  • Move your body: Get out and move your body every day! Exercise is an effective way to stay in good physical shape and release stress. Choose an activity you enjoy such as running, biking, dancing, or yoga.
  • Eat healthy: Eating healthy food is essential for maintaining your health and mental wellbeing. Make sure to include a variety of fruits and vegetables, proteins, grains, and healthy fats in your diet.
  • Get quality sleep: Getting good quality sleep is essential for your physical and emotional health. Make sure to go to bed and wake up around the same time every day and avoid excessive use of technology before bed.

Making healthy lifestyle choices can lead to greater energy and improved wellbeing. When taken one step at a time, developing habits that promote physical fitness and internal peace can have a positive impact on your overall mood and happiness.

Q. How often should you exercise to stay fit?
A. That depends on your individual needs and fitness goals. Experts recommend aiming for at least 150 minutes of moderate-intensity physical activity per week, such as brisk walking or bicycle riding. If you prefer more intense workouts, you may want to aim for 75 minutes of vigorous-intensity exercise each week, such as running or circuit training.
